AMEX CLI experts----HELP!

I applied and was approved for the Delta Skymiles (CL:$2000) and BCE (CL:$2000) within a week of each other.  I'm approaching the 61 day CLI request date for both, and have been scouring the AMEX threads trying to figure out the following:

 

1.  First, can I ask for a CLI for both of the cards, or only one? 

2.  Assuming I can only do one card at a time, how long will I have to wait to request a CLI on the other?

3.  I'm already thinking about PC'ing the BCE to the ED or EDP...do I need to wait a year to do this?  Has anyone been able to do this sooner? 

4.  Is a PC considered the same as a CLI (meaning if I request a PC, do I forefit the right to simultaneously request a CLI)?

 

In 1.5 months, I have already put >$2000 thru each card and PIF everything (I know AMEX does not like balances).  So hopefully my usage is enough to qualify for 3X CLI.

Re: AMEX CLI experts----HELP!

1: Only one

2: 90 days if denied, 6 months if approved

3: Yes, need to have account open for 12 months before a PC

4: No, they're different
